Munster Kilns

Under the Operating Licence for Munster, there is provision to produce quicklime and cement in each of our kilns. Currently, of the six kilns at Munster, only four are operational. The purpose of each of the kilns is as follows:

  • Kiln 1 - Decommissioned in 1998.
  • Kiln 2 - Shut down in late 2010.
  • Kiln 3 - Produced quicklime prior to the construction of kiln 5 as a dedicated quicklime kiln in 1979. Now primarily used for the production of grey clinker, used for the manufacture of general purpose cement.
  • Kiln 4 - As per kiln 3 above.
  • Kiln 5 - Produces quicklime.
  • Kiln 6 - Produces quicklime.


At the Munster Plant, we produce nearly 100 per cent of the quicklime consumed in Western Australia, primarily using kilns 5 and 6. Kilns 3 and 4 are also used for this purpose when either kiln 5 or 6 is shut down for scheduled maintenance or when there is an increased demand for quicklime.
